A bit of googling and [here it is](Hasang A/885 โ€” Google Arts & Culture https://share.google/WQf5YFNiVuWpLQOes)

"A-885 'Hasang'ย --- Smallest steam locomotive ever used in Indian sub-continent. Built by W.G. Bagnall Ltd, Castle Engg Works, Stafford, UK, in the year 1897. This 0-4-0 narrow-gauge locomotive spent its working life in the Ledo Coal Mines in Assam"
